Organizational Structures
Formal and informal
Organizational Design
standardization, specialization, centralization, departmentalization
Drivers of Change
Internal - new leadership, low performance, strategies
External - tech advances, regulations, competition
Types of Change
Structural, technical, cultural
Levels of Change
Individual, group, organizational
Organization Life
start up, growth, plateau, maturity or decline
Acceptance Based Change
Inspire growth through Change
Deficit Based Change
Negative effects will happen without change
Bottom Up Change
Employees play a role in change
Lewin’s Change Model
Unfreeze, move, refreeze
Kotter’s Change Model
Sense of urgency
Powerful guiding coalition
Vision of change
Communicate the vision
Remove obstacles
Create small wins for motivation
Consolidate improvements
Anchor the change
Theory-U Model
Year long process with an open will, heart, and mind
Risk Management
Accept, Avoid, transfer, reduce, escalate
